apt remove vs purge [duplicate]

Этот вопрос уже имеет ответ здесь: Какая разница между «apt-get purge» и «apt-get remove»? 3 ответа

Я вижу sudo apt remove package_name и sudo apt purge package_name, но в чем разница? один безопаснее другого или удаляет пакеты, установленные этим пакетом?

9
задан 17 July 2017 в 01:59

6 ответов

Вы можете прочитать руководство по apt с

man apt

В строке 35 вы найдете следующее

       Removing a package removes all packaged data, but leaves usually
       small (modified) user configuration files behind, in case the
       remove was an accident. Just issuing an installation request for
       the accidentally removed package will restore its function as
       before in that case. On the other hand you can get rid of these
       leftovers by calling purge even on already removed packages. Note
       that this does not affect any data or configuration stored in your
       home directory.

Итак, кратко: remove оставляет некоторые файлы конфигурации позади, где purge нет. И вы даже можете использовать чистку, если позже вы захотите удалить эти файлы конфигурации.

15
ответ дан 22 May 2018 в 20:29

Вы можете прочитать руководство по apt с

man apt

В строке 35 вы найдете следующее

Removing a package removes all packaged data, but leaves usually small (modified) user configuration files behind, in case the remove was an accident. Just issuing an installation request for the accidentally removed package will restore its function as before in that case. On the other hand you can get rid of these leftovers by calling purge even on already removed packages. Note that this does not affect any data or configuration stored in your home directory.

Итак, кратко: remove оставляет некоторые файлы конфигурации позади, где purge нет. И вы даже можете использовать чистку, если позже вы захотите удалить эти файлы конфигурации.

15
ответ дан 18 July 2018 в 10:11

Вы можете прочитать руководство по apt с

man apt

В строке 35 вы найдете следующее

Removing a package removes all packaged data, but leaves usually small (modified) user configuration files behind, in case the remove was an accident. Just issuing an installation request for the accidentally removed package will restore its function as before in that case. On the other hand you can get rid of these leftovers by calling purge even on already removed packages. Note that this does not affect any data or configuration stored in your home directory.

Итак, кратко: remove оставляет некоторые файлы конфигурации позади, где purge нет. И вы даже можете использовать чистку, если позже вы захотите удалить эти файлы конфигурации.

15
ответ дан 24 July 2018 в 19:31

В man-файле apt-get (запустите man apt-get, чтобы увидеть это) говорит:

remove
    remove is identical to install except that packages are removed instead of installed. Note that removing a
    package leaves its configuration files on the system. If a plus sign is appended to the package name (with
    no intervening space), the identified package will be installed instead of removed.

purge
    purge is identical to remove except that packages are removed and purged (any configuration files are
    deleted too).

В двух словах remove сохраняет файлы конфигурации, пока purge удаляет их. Оба являются безопасными, но выбрать один из них зависит от того, хотите ли вы удалить конфигурации.

3
ответ дан 22 May 2018 в 20:29
  • 1
    apt-get не обязательно совпадает с apt, как я понимаю из этого вопроса: askubuntu.com/questions/445384/… Однако в этом случае это не имеет значения. – urben 17 July 2017 в 02:20
  • 2
    @urben О да, я знаю. – edwinksl 17 July 2017 в 02:21
  • 3
    ОК. Ну, я собирался отметить этот вопрос как дубликат, но поскольку они не обязательно одинаковы и не нашли для него вопроса для apt, я сам посмотрел на него, чтобы проверить. – urben 17 July 2017 в 02:35
  • 4
    Если вы считаете apt более красивое, но менее стабильное обновление до apt-get, то это можно считать дублирующимся вопросом. Можете ли вы представить себе, если каждый вопрос в AU о apt-get был изменен и отредактирован как apt? – WinEunuuchs2Unix 17 July 2017 в 14:39

В man-файле apt-get (запустите man apt-get, чтобы увидеть это) говорит:

remove remove is identical to install except that packages are removed instead of installed. Note that removing a package leaves its configuration files on the system. If a plus sign is appended to the package name (with no intervening space), the identified package will be installed instead of removed. purge purge is identical to remove except that packages are removed and purged (any configuration files are deleted too).

В двух словах remove сохраняет файлы конфигурации, пока purge удаляет их. Оба являются безопасными, но выбрать один из них зависит от того, хотите ли вы удалить конфигурации.

3
ответ дан 18 July 2018 в 10:11

В man-файле apt-get (запустите man apt-get, чтобы увидеть это) говорит:

remove remove is identical to install except that packages are removed instead of installed. Note that removing a package leaves its configuration files on the system. If a plus sign is appended to the package name (with no intervening space), the identified package will be installed instead of removed. purge purge is identical to remove except that packages are removed and purged (any configuration files are deleted too).

В двух словах remove сохраняет файлы конфигурации, пока purge удаляет их. Оба являются безопасными, но выбрать один из них зависит от того, хотите ли вы удалить конфигурации.

3
ответ дан 24 July 2018 в 19:31
  • 1
    apt-get не обязательно совпадает с apt, как я понимаю из этого вопроса: askubuntu.com/questions/445384/… Однако в этом случае это не имеет значения. – urben 17 July 2017 в 02:20
  • 2
    @urben О да, я знаю. – edwinksl 17 July 2017 в 02:21
  • 3
    ОК. Ну, я собирался отметить этот вопрос как дубликат, но поскольку они не обязательно одинаковы и не нашли для него вопроса для apt, я сам посмотрел на него, чтобы проверить. – urben 17 July 2017 в 02:35
  • 4
    Если вы считаете apt более красивое, но менее стабильное обновление до apt-get, то это можно считать дублирующимся вопросом. Можете ли вы представить себе, если каждый вопрос в AU о apt-get был изменен и отредактирован как apt? – WinEunuuchs2Unix 17 July 2017 в 14:39

Другие вопросы по тегам:

Похожие вопросы: